    Just hoping for some advice
    Got my f430 1 yr ago
    Sat in dealer for 6 months not on tender
    Battery was apparently replaced prior to receiving it

    I always put it on tender ctek mks5

    In winter when it got colder i noticed sometimes id get the rough start

    Anyway car was at dealer for 2 months and apparently it wouldnt start a cell collapsed in battery

    Apparently changed under warranty

    It had been on for few months but now after f1 primes voltage is 11.9-12.1v, and often rough starts and if u shut off and start again often the error with 2 triangles comes up

    I checked and battery thats in it is a cheap supercrank $120usd battery
    I just replaced it with a yuasa agm was around $320usd

    Was my rough starts and above indicating lazy battery?

    Tender always showed charged

    When battery was new no rough idles

    I suggest getting a Battery Load Tester. Amazon has them for $40-$50. You simply put the alligator clips on the battery terminals and push the button. It will tell you when your battery under load, is getting weak. They are nice to have in the garage for other cars, motorcycles, etc.

    It sounds like yours was getting weak. 11.9 - 12.1 is too low for a resting battery. The voltage probably dropped way more when you hit the start button.
